iDeaUSA CT8 Power Button Replacement

What you need

  1. iDeaUSA CT8 Power Button Replacement, Power Button: step 1, image 1 of 3 iDeaUSA CT8 Power Button Replacement, Power Button: step 1, image 2 of 3 iDeaUSA CT8 Power Button Replacement, Power Button: step 1, image 3 of 3
    • Place the tablet on a flat surface, facing upwards.

    • Starting from the portholes, use the plastic opening tools to remove the back cover of the tablet from the top half.

    • Being cautious of the wire connecting the speaker and the motherboard, place the front and back portion of the tablet close in proximity.

    • On the tablet’s back cover, locate the power button.

    • Use tweezers to remove button’s padding that holds it in place.

  3. iDeaUSA CT8 Power Button Replacement: step 3, image 1 of 1
    • To remove the power button, use a plastic opening tool to nudge the button out of position.

    • A gentle push from the button’s exterior side should be enough.

  4. iDeaUSA CT8 Power Button Replacement: step 4, image 1 of 1
    • The power button is now removed. Adjust accordingly or replace it

Conclusion

To reassemble your device, follow these instructions in reverse order.
